About 9-[3,5-di(carbazol-9-yl)-4-[3-(4,6-diphenyl-1,3,5-triazin-2-yl)phenyl]-2-pyridinyl]carbazole

9-[3,5-di(carbazol-9-yl)-4-[3-(4,6-diphenyl-1,3,5-triazin-2-yl)phenyl]-2-pyridinyl]carbazole (PubChem CID 152654561) has the molecular formula C62H39N7 and a molecular weight of 882.04 g/mol. Its IUPAC name is 9-[3,5-di(carbazol-9-yl)-4-[3-(4,6-diphenyl-1,3,5-triazin-2-yl)phenyl]-2-pyridinyl]carbazole.
